4-Chloro-1-methyl-6-oxo-1,6-dihydropyridine-3-carboxylic acid

Description:
4-Chloro-1-methyl-6-oxo-1,6-dihydropyridine-3-carboxylic acid is a heterocyclic organic compound characterized by its pyridine ring structure, which includes a chlorine substituent and a carboxylic acid functional group. This compound features a 1-methyl group and a 6-oxo group, contributing to its unique reactivity and potential biological activity. The presence of the carboxylic acid group suggests that it can participate in acid-base reactions and may exhibit solubility in polar solvents. The chlorine atom introduces additional reactivity, potentially influencing its interaction with biological targets or other chemical species. This compound may be of interest in medicinal chemistry due to its structural features, which could be linked to various pharmacological activities. Its synthesis and characterization would typically involve standard organic chemistry techniques, and it may be utilized in research related to drug development or as an intermediate in the synthesis of more complex molecules. Safety and handling precautions should be observed due to the presence of chlorine and the potential for biological activity.
Formula:C7H6ClNO3
InChI:InChI=1S/C7H6ClNO3/c1-9-3-4(7(11)12)5(8)2-6(9)10/h2-3H,1H3,(H,11,12)
InChI key:InChIKey=FDQXWTFEDBWPHE-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:C(O)(=O)C=1C(Cl)=CC(=O)N(C)C1
